Step 1: Emergency Response
We’ll dispatch a team of technicians within 60 minutes to assess the situation and start extracting water immediately. Our team will use specialized equipment to quickly remove standing water, including submersible pumps and wet/dry vacuums. Don’t wait, the sooner we start, the less damage you’ll face.
Step 2: Water Extraction and Removal
Our technicians will use truck-mounted pumps, portable extractors, and specialized equipment to remove water from your property. We’ll also move and dry sensitive equipment to prevent further damage. The amount of water and the type of equipment needed will depend on the situation, but rest assured, we’ll get it done.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
After the water is removed, our team will set up industrial-grade dehumidifiers and air movers to dry out the area. This step is crucial to preventing mold and bacterial growth. Our technicians will monitor the area to ensure everything is dry and safe before moving on to the next step.
Step 4: Sanitizing and Deodorizing
Once the area is dry, our team will apply antimicrobial treatments to prevent bacterial and mold growth. We’ll also use specialized equipment to remove odors and leave your property smelling fresh and clean.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Restoration
Our technicians will conduct a final inspection to ensure everything is up to code and safe for occupancy. Commercial Water Extraction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water leak under a sink | Yes | No | You can handle small water leaks under a sink with basic DIY skills and tools. |
| Standing water over 2 inches deep | No | Yes | Standing water over 2 inches deep needs specialized equipment and expertise to prevent secondary damage. |
| Water damage in a large commercial space | No | Yes | Large commercial spaces need specialized equipment and a team of professionals to handle water damage efficiently and safely. |
| Visible water damage on walls or ceilings | No | Yes | Visible water damage on walls or ceilings needs prompt attention from a professional to prevent further damage and health risks. |
| Musty odors in a crawl space | No | Yes | Musty odors in a crawl space can show mold growth or bacterial contamination, which needs professional attention to prevent health risks. |
| Water damage in a sensitive or critical area (e.g., data center, laboratory) | No | Yes | Water damage in sensitive or critical areas needs specialized expertise and equipment to prevent data loss or equipment damage. |

Common Questions About Commercial Water Extraction
What’s the typical timeline for a Commercial Water Extraction job?
The typical timeline for a Commercial Water Extraction job can vary dep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. But, our team typically completes water extraction and drying within 3-5 days.
Is Commercial Water Extraction covered by insurance?
Commercial Water Extraction is typically covered by insurance, but the specifics depend on your policy. We’ll work with your insurance company to ensure you get the coverage you need.
Can I salvage sensitive equipment or documents after water damage?
Yes, our team will do our best to salvage sensitive equipment or documents after water damage. But, the outcome depends on the severity of the damage and the promptness of our response.
Can I perform Commercial Water Extraction myself?
While small water leaks can be handled DIY, large-scale water damage needs specialized equipment and expertise to prevent secondary damage. We recommend calling a professional for Commercial Water Extraction to ensure the job is done safely and efficiently.
How do I prevent water damage in the first place?
Preventing water damage starts with regular maintenance and inspections. Our team recommends checking your pipes, water heater, and roof regularly for signs of wear and tear. You should also consider insulating exposed pipes and installing a sump pump to prevent water accumulation.
